What to Expect (Job Responsibilities):
- Deliver consulting engagements focused on Record to Report configuration and optimization for customers
- Provide configuration guidance, troubleshooting support, and best-practice advisory services
- Review and optimize Workday Record to Report functionality, ensuring compliance and efficiency
- Design and conduct feature demonstrations and enablement sessions to enhance customer adoption
- Maintain up-to-date expertise in Workday Record to Report and industry practices
What is Required (Qualifications):
- 5+ years of hands-on Workday Financials Record to Report configuration experience
- 5+ years of experience with Workday Financials and financial systems
- 3+ years of customer-facing consulting or advisory experience supporting Record to Report processes
- Strong analytical and problem-solving skills
- Excellent communication and stakeholder management skills
How to Stand Out (Preferred Qualifications):
- Workday Certification or ability to obtain a Workday Certification
- Experience supporting large, global enterprises with multi-entity and multi-currency accounting
- Ability to manage multiple customer engagements and deliverables concurrently
- Ability to clearly explain complex Record to Report and security concepts to non-technical stakeholders
